Federal Environmental Program published
16/01/2013
Russian Ministry of natural resources and environment announced 6.7 bln EUR federal environmental protection program budget. This programme focuses on pollution reduction, improvement in environmental monitoring, research projects and biodiversity enhancement.
Russian Waste Market
01/05/2012
Russian Technologies, a state corporation headed by Kremlin-connected technocrat Sergei Chemezov, has announced plans to create a national waste-recycling company with assets whose 2011 turnover is estimated at $1.8 billion.
Electronic Waste Collection in Moscow
18/04/2012
Moscow-owned enterprise offering free collection of electronic waste as a way to raise awareness to the matter, ecologists suggest making this promotion of proper electronic waste handling a constant theme instead of an annual event. But actually, the way the waste management company is handling it is novel as well, especially in Russia.
